Trsat Castle: A historic castle offering stunning views of Rijeka

Perched high on a hill overlooking the city of Rijeka, Trsat Castle is a historic fortress that offers stunning views and rich history. Built in the 13th century, this medieval castle has witnessed numerous events and is now one of the most popular tourist attractions in the region.

Trsat Castle stands as a symbol of the city's rich past. It was originally constructed to serve as a stronghold against potential invaders and provide protection for the people of Rijeka. Over the centuries, the castle has undergone several renovations and expansions, with the most notable changes occurring during the reign of the House of Habsburg in the 19th century.

Visitors can explore the castle grounds, which are surrounded by ancient walls and include a mix of architectural styles. The interior of the castle houses a small chapel, dedicated to Our Lady of Trsat, as well as a museum displaying various historical artifacts and documents. The museum offers an insightful glimpse into the castle's past and provides visitors with an opportunity to learn about the region's history.

Perhaps one of the highlights of a visit to Trsat Castle is the panoramic view it offers. From atop the hill, visitors can enjoy breathtaking vistas of Rijeka, the Kvarner Bay, and the surrounding countryside. On a clear day, the views stretch all the way to the nearby islands of Krk and Cres, creating a picturesque backdrop that is perfect for photography enthusiasts.

In addition to its historical and scenic value, Trsat Castle also serves as a cultural center, hosting various events and exhibitions throughout the year. Concerts, theater performances, and art exhibitions are just a few examples of the diverse cultural offerings that take place within the castle walls. These events provide visitors with an opportunity to experience the vibrant cultural scene of Rijeka and further enhance their visit to the castle.

To reach Trsat Castle, visitors can either take a leisurely walk up the scenic path or opt for a short taxi or bus ride from the city center. The castle is easily accessible and is a must-visit attraction for anyone exploring Rijeka and its surroundings.

Korzo Promenade: The lively main street of Rijeka, perfect for strolling and people-watching

Rijeka is a vibrant city located on the Kvarner Bay in Croatia. One of the must-visit attractions in the city is the Korzo Promenade, a lively main street that stretches along the city's waterfront. This bustling pedestrian area is the heart of Rijeka's social and cultural scene, making it the perfect place for strolling, people-watching, and immersing yourself in the city's atmosphere.

The Korzo Promenade is a hub of activity, with its charming architecture, trendy shops, restaurants, cafés, and bars. The street is lined with beautiful buildings dating back to the Austro-Hungarian era, which adds to its unique charm. As you walk along the promenade, you'll encounter a mix of locals and tourists, creating a vibrant and cosmopolitan ambience.

One of the highlights of the Korzo Promenade is its rich history and cultural heritage. Along the street, you'll find several historical landmarks and monuments that tell the story of Rijeka's past. Don't miss the City Tower, a medieval bell tower that offers panoramic views of the city. Another notable sight is the Governor's Palace, an impressive building that now houses the Rijeka City Museum.

Besides its historical significance, the Korzo Promenade is also known for its lively events and festivals. Throughout the year, the street becomes a stage for various cultural and artistic activities. From open-air concerts and street performances to art exhibitions and food festivals, there's always something happening on the Korzo Promenade. Make sure to check the local events calendar to see what's on during your visit.

As you stroll along the Korzo Promenade, you'll have plenty of opportunities for shopping and dining. The street is home to a wide range of shops, from stylish boutiques and international brands to local artisans selling unique crafts and souvenirs. Whether you're looking for fashion, home décor, or local delicacies, you'll find it all on the Korzo Promenade. Make a pit stop at one of the charming cafés or restaurants dotting the street to indulge in some delicious Croatian cuisine or simply enjoy a cup of coffee while watching the world go by.

In addition to its vibrant atmosphere and cultural offerings, the Korzo Promenade also provides easy access to Rijeka's other attractions. From here, you can easily explore the city's Old Town, visit the Rijeka Cathedral, or take a stroll along the picturesque Molo Longo, a waterfront promenade that offers stunning views of the sea and the surrounding mountains.

St. Vitus Cathedral: A beautiful cathedral with intricate architecture and impressive stained glass windows

St. Vitus Cathedral, located in the heart of Rijeka, is a stunning example of religious architecture. The cathedral's intricate design and impressive stained glass windows make it a must-visit attraction for lovers of art and history.

The cathedral, dedicated to Saint Vitus, the patron saint of Rijeka, was built in the 17th century. It features a blend of different architectural styles, including Gothic, Renaissance, and Baroque. The exterior of the cathedral is adorned with intricate stone carvings and beautiful statues, showcasing the skill and craftsmanship of the builders.

One of the most notable features of St. Vitus Cathedral is its stunning stained glass windows. These windows depict various biblical scenes and religious figures, including the life of Christ, the Virgin Mary, and the Twelve Apostles. The vibrant colors and intricate details of the stained glass create a mesmerizing effect when sunlight filters through them, casting beautiful patterns of colored light onto the cathedral's interior.

Inside the cathedral, visitors can admire the impressive vaulted ceilings and ornate altars. The main altar, dedicated to Saint Vitus, is a true masterpiece, with its intricate carvings and gilded decorations. The cathedral also houses a collection of religious artifacts, including ancient manuscripts, chalices, and vestments, providing a glimpse into the rich religious history of Rijeka.

Aside from its architectural and artistic beauty, St. Vitus Cathedral also plays an important role in the religious life of Rijeka. It is a place of worship for the local Catholic community and hosts regular religious services and ceremonies. Visitors are welcome to attend these services and experience the spiritual atmosphere of the cathedral.
